Introduction - If you have any usage issues, please Google them yourself
By function overloading and default parameters function method with three overloaded functions to write, find different types of squares of two numbers. Requirements: 1) using function overloading to write three overloaded functions can be obtained, respectively, two integer, two single and two double-precision accuracy the number of square and 2) which overloaded function int type default first parameter value is 1, the second default value is 2